Davita - Title Town in Green Bay, Wisconsin - Dialysis Center

Davita - Title Town is a medicare approved dialysis facility center in Green Bay, Wisconsin and it has 20 dialysis stations. It is located in Brown county at 120 Siegler Street, Green Bay, WI, 54303. You can reach out to the office of Davita - Title Town at (920) 327-2120. This dialysis clinic is managed and/or owned by Davita. Davita - Title Town has the following ownership type - Profit. It was first certified by medicare in August, 2003. The medicare id for this facility is 522558 and it accepts patients under medicare ESRD program.

Dialysis Adequacy

Adult patinets who undergo hemodialysis, their Kt/V should be atleast 1.2 and for peritoneal dialysis the Kt/V should be atleast 1.7, that means they are receiving right amount of dialysis. Pediatric patients who undergo hemodialysis, their Kt/V should be atleast 1.2 and for peritoneal dialysis the Kt/V should be 1.8.
Higher percentages should be better.

Vascular Access

The arteriovenous (AV) fistulae is considered long term vascular access for hemodialysis because it allows good blood flow, lasts a long time, and is less likely to get infected or cause blood clots than other types of access. Patients who don't have time to get a permanent vascular access before they start hemodialysis treatments may need to use a venous catheter as a temporary access.
